## Who Owns the Timetable Solver

Heads up, on-call: the Chalkline solver is the gnarly constraint-satisfaction bit that builds school schedules overnight. If the nightly run stalls past 3 a.m. or spits out double-booked rooms, don't poke the solver config yourself — restart via the runbook and capture the seed value from the logs. Escalations almost always turn out to be input-data issues. For anything beyond a restart, page the owner listed below.

signatory, yahog-badug: Quenix Ulaael

Summary: The internal log-tailing CLI, tailwisp, behaves differently across the ops bastions. Hosts in the Kestrel cluster truncate multiline entries while others don't, and retry backoff varies enough to cause duplicate tails during failover drills. Root cause is untracked local edits made during the March incident; they were never folded back into the baseline. Action: reconcile all hosts against the canonical settings, then enable drift alerts. For reference, the canonical deployment uses the following configuration values.

service settings:
ralael:
  pin: 7453
  tenant: zorath
  seal: seal_087806e4
  metrics_host: metrics.ralael.paliqworks.example
  standby_team: fraath
  escalation: praok-istiel
  nonce: 10e083

## Deployment Notes: Report Exports

All scheduled exports in Lanternquill render timestamps in the tenant's configured timezone, not UTC, so reviewers should verify that the `report-renderer` pods receive the correct zone database version at build time. Mismatched zone data caused the Fernvale incident last quarter, where DST transitions shifted totals by one hour. Before approving a release, confirm the renderer starts with the following configuration values.

config for bahop-baduf:
[kasion]
team = lamath
access_code = ac_d807e5
host = kasion.paliqcloud.corp
port = 4000
owner = julix.tamvan
peer = frair.qorvelsoft.local